Futura
The Stovax Futura 5 woodburning and multifuel stove is an Eco-design Plus ready, DEFRA exempt for Smoke Control Areas stove. It comes with a huge viewing window as well as a elegant stainless steel air controls. This modern design is ideal for modern and traditional homes as well. It also features a state-of-the-art convector heat system, which includes heat shields to maximise the amount of heat that is directed back into the room, and a short distance to combustibles to ensure maximum efficiency.

The Stovax Studio freestanding stoves offer the advantages of Wood burner; https://lt.dananxun.cn/, burning inset fires in a separate style. This stunning range features widescreen flames that can be combined with a variety styles and frames for modern living space accents. All models are supplied with Stovax's technically advanced Cleanburn combustion systems, which direct three types of air into the glass fronted firebox to provide superior heating efficiencies, exceptional flame control, and stunning widescreen views of the flames.
Studio Air 1 is available as a hearth-mounted woodburning stove that can be placed on a Studio Bench. Studio Air 2 includes an external air kit which reduces the distance to combustibles in Smoke Control Areas. Both models can be combined with a variety of heat shields that are efficient to decrease clearance requirements and make a dramatic style statement.
